Output 17a41156328a93643b313d0db2117b2d0e3ad068e1a35acc61115e7c75f25d99:0

value
32204748867
script pubkey
OP_0 OP_PUSHBYTES_20 590a457a31a6c1690c5f0f0339e67e0b2aa5ee9d
address
ltc1qty9y27335mqkjrzlpupnnen7pv42tm5a3gm3s9
transaction
17a41156328a93643b313d0db2117b2d0e3ad068e1a35acc61115e7c75f25d99
spent
true